blindfolded

UK //ˈblaɪnd.fəʊl.dɪd//US //ˈblaɪnd.foʊl.dɪd//

词源

源自中古英语 'blindfolde',由 'blind'(盲的)和 'fold'(折叠)组合而成,字面意思是“折叠遮住眼睛”。

adjective

❶ 指被蒙住眼睛的状态,通常用布条等物品遮住双眼使其看不见,常用于游戏、测试或特殊训练场景。

“The children played pin the tail on the donkey blindfolded.”

(孩子们蒙着眼睛玩给驴子钉尾巴的游戏。)

“She tried to walk across the room blindfolded as part of the experiment.”

(作为实验的一部分,她尝试蒙着眼睛走过房间。)

同义词:hooded, masked, veiled

adverb

❶ 描述以蒙住眼睛的方式完成某个动作,强调在看不见的情况下进行。

“He solved the Rubik's cube blindfolded in under a minute.”

(他蒙着眼睛在一分钟内解开了魔方。)

“The chef chopped vegetables blindfolded to showcase his skills.”

(厨师蒙着眼睛切菜以展示他的技艺。)

同义词:with closed eyes, sightlessly
